Record 1, Textual support, English
Record number: 1, Textual support number: 1 CONT
During the hydraulic fracturing process, some of the fracturing fluid may leave the fracture and enter the targeted formation adjacent to the created fracture(i. e. untreated formation). This phenomenon is known as fluid leak-off. The fluid flows into the micropore or pore spaces of the formation or into existing natural fractures in the formation or into small fractures opened and propagated into the formation by the pressure in the induced fracture. 7, record 1, English, - fracture%20fluid%20leak%2Doff

Record 7, Textual support, English
Record number: 7, Textual support number: 1 DEF
A deformation mechanism that involves the dissolution of minerals at grain to grain contacts into an aqueous pore fluid in areas of relatively high stress and either deposition in regions of relatively low stress within the same rock or their complete removal from the rock within the fluid. 4, record 7, English, - pressure%20solution
Record number: 7, Textual support number: 1 CONT
Buckle folding and dewatering during early diagenesis resulted in pressure solution and diffusive mass transfer (40% shortening) that led to loss of silica and accumulation of sphalerite ... in striped cleavages. 5, record 7, English, - pressure%20solution
Record number: 7, Textual support number: 2 CONT
Pressolution- (pressure solution)- Involves a fluid phase and may result in mineral differentiation (quartz vs. mica rich zones; calcite vs. clays). 6, record 7, English, - pressure%20solution

Record number: 10, Textual support number: 1 CONT
The production of hydrocarbon reservoirs, the exploitation of hydrothermal fields and mining activity in general are associated with microseismicity. Changes of the local stress fields and pore pressure can initiate sudden movements along existing faults or can generate new fractures which in turn result in the emission of seismic energy. Monitoring and analyses of microseismic events have the potential to delineate the internal structure of the subsurface, to obtain information on the present stress conditions and to image dynamic processes like subsidence and fluid flow. 3, record 10, English, - microseismic%20monitoring

Record 19, Textual support, English
Record number: 19, Textual support number: 1 OBS
Electrolytic conduction is the predominating factor in most rocks(...), being the only form of conduction when no minerals are present and the frequency is low. Thus a rock structure must be somewhat porous to permit current flow when metallic minerals are absent. Most rock minerals have a net negative charge at the interface between the rock surface and pore fluid. Consequently positive ions are attracted towards, negative repelled from, this interface;(...) 1, record 19, English, - membrane%20polarization
